Задать вопрос

Здравствуйте, как организовать схему базы данных? можно примеры проектов

Здравствуйте,
Допустим существует интернет магазин, в нем каталог с товарами несколько уровней.
1) есть такая сущность как товар, он обладает постоянным набором своих обязательных характеристик
2) товар может принадлежать одновременно нескольким категориям каталога (пройти к товару можно из разных мест)
2) Категории каталога могут иметь набор характеристик, если товар "лежит" в этой категории то он обладает этими же характеристики - они становятся как свойства товара. Если в категории можно добавлять новую характеристику, характеристика соответственно добавляется к каждому товару.

Как организовать таблицы БД, пытаюсь понять принцип как должны строится таблицы и связи.
Могли бы скинуть примеры БД интернет магазинов или соц сетей, где есть что подобное, но, например, названия другие?
  • Вопрос задан
  • 2985 просмотров
Подписаться 4 Оценить Комментировать
Помогут разобраться в теме Все курсы
  • Merion Academy
    Базы данных с нуля
    2 месяца
    Далее
  • Skillbox
    Профессия PHP-разработчик с нуля до PRO
    7 месяцев
    Далее
  • Stepik
    Тестирование ПО (без проверки)
    2 недели
    Далее
Пригласить эксперта
Ответы на вопрос 1
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ы